gunman

noun

gun·​man ˈgən-mən How to pronounce gunman (audio)
1
: a man armed with a gun
especially : a professional killer
2
: a man noted for speed or skill in handling a gun

Word History

First Known Use

1624, in the meaning defined at sense 1

Time Traveler
The first known use of gunman was in 1624
